Job Opportunities and Requirements

Moving companies are constantly hiring for various positions. Key roles include drivers, movers, and administrative staff.

Essential Skills and Qualifications

  1. Physical Fitness: Many roles require heavy lifting and endurance.
  2. Customer Service: Excellent communication skills are crucial for interacting with clients.
  3. Licensing: Drivers must have the appropriate commercial driving licenses.

FAQ

What are the most common jobs available in moving companies in Atlanta?

Common positions include movers, drivers, and customer service representatives. Each role requires different skills, but all are essential for the successful operation of a moving company.

How can I apply for a job in a moving company in Atlanta?

You can apply directly through company websites, job portals, or recruitment agencies. Networking and referrals can also be effective methods to secure a position.

What are the benefits of working in the moving industry?

Benefits often include competitive pay, opportunities for physical activity, job stability, and potential for career advancement within the company.
